FA Vase Tie Raises Money For Charity
2nd March, 2012
A local charity is set to benefit greatly from Staveley Miners Welfare's FA Vase clash at home to St Ives Town on Saturday.
It has been announced that Baris Facades & Linings Ltd, sponsors of the club and the Northern Counties East Football League, are to make a charity donation to the Western Park Hospital Cancer Charity based in Sheffield of ?1 for each person who attends the game.
The donation has arisen from the charity ball that is being held at Chesterfield's B2Net Stadium this evening at which Baris/Staveley Miners Welfare were invited to attend by Dave Allen of Chesterfield FC and A & S Leisure/Napoleons Casino.
Terry Damms said: "Dave rang me and asked us to support the charity as it is something he is very keen to do.
"So, we felt we should not only support the event this evening but also make sure tomorrow's FA Vase game helps this superb charity fundraising idea by Dave and his businesses and Chesterfield FC.
"If we could muster 500 or 600 at tomorrow's game then we would be delighted to donate a cheque to the charity for the same number in pounds."
